Scarlett O'Hara (1845) is a fictional character and the protagonist in Margaret Mitchell 's 1936 novel Gone with the Wind and in the later film of the same name, where she is portrayed by Vivien Leigh. She also is the main character in the 1970 musical Scarlett and the 1991 book Scarlett, a sequel to Gone with the Wind ... WebFull Book Summary. It is the spring of 1861. Scarlett O’Hara, a pretty Southern belle, lives on Tara, a large plantation in Georgia. She concerns herself only with her numerous suitors and her desire to marry Ashley Wilkes. One day she hears that Ashley is engaged to Melanie Hamilton, his frail, plain cousin from Atlanta. WebAfter all, tomorrow is another day!” is the last line spoken by Scarlett O'Hara (portrayed by Vivien Leigh). It's also the last line of the movie, which concludes one of the most … WebFeb 25, 2024 · Gone with the Wind does not end with, "Frankly my dear, I don't give a damn." It ends with, "After all, tomorrow is another day!"
